Africa: Micro-Grants Empowering Creative Learning Initiatives

Application Deadline: October 10, 2025

Creative learning has the power to transform communities, inspire innovation, and open up opportunities for young people across Africa. A new micro-grant program has been launched to support small-scale, community-based initiatives that strengthen digital education and boost learner engagement in Sub-Saharan Africa. This opportunity is designed to provide grassroots organizations with the resources they need to make a measurable difference in creative and entrepreneurial learning.

Expanding Digital Access in Local Communities

Access to digital learning remains one of the biggest challenges in many African communities. Limited infrastructure, affordability barriers, and lack of local support often prevent learners from fully completing online programs. These micro-grants aim to address this gap by equipping creative hubs, training centers, and community spaces with both funding and support to deliver structured eLearning programs.

Through this program, community-based organizations will have the means to recruit learners, provide orientation, and sustain engagement throughout the training period. By creating locally led solutions, the initiative ensures that education is not only accessible but also tailored to the needs of specific communities.

What the Micro-Grants Offer

Each selected hub or organization will receive £1,000 in funding to implement creative learning activities. Projects funded under this program are expected to run for six weeks, giving recipients enough time to plan, recruit learners, and deliver impactful training sessions.

The grants will support a wide range of activities, including:

  • Group study sessions that foster peer-to-peer learning and collaboration.
  • Mentorship programs to guide learners through challenges and improve course completion rates.
  • Community events that bring people together to showcase progress and achievements.
  • Alumni showcases that highlight the outcomes of learners and inspire future participants.

By encouraging community-driven approaches, the grants promote sustainability and long-term impact, even after the funding period ends.

Who Can Apply

The program is open to legally registered organizations, hubs, and creative collectives in Sub-Saharan Africa. Applicants must demonstrate a clear strategy for recruiting and training at least 50 learners using a structured eLearning platform.

To be considered, organizations should:

  • Have experience in creative, entrepreneurial, or educational programming.
  • Show the capacity to provide orientation and ongoing learner support.
  • Demonstrate the ability to monitor learner onboarding and track progress.
  • Propose activities that build community engagement while strengthening digital learning.

This opportunity is especially well-suited for grassroots hubs, creative spaces, and community-led collectives that are committed to short-term, high-impact interventions.

Funding Timeline

The application deadline for this micro-grant program is 10 October 2025. Selected applicants will receive funding shortly after and are expected to complete their activities within six weeks from the date of award.
